Job summary

IronRidge is seeking a Field Applications Engineer to cultivate business through technical product support, demonstrations, joint calls with sales, and on-site training. You will expand the network of influence and promote IronRidge value in residential and commercial solar projects.

The role requires 3–5 years related experience, familiarity with Salesforce/Excel, and OSHA 10. Based in the Northeast with preference for MA/CT/RI, base salary ranges $100,000–$112,000 with bonus/commission

Qualifications

  • Three to five years related experience and/or training or Bachelor's degree from a 4-year college or university; or equivalent combination of experience and education.
  • Ability to read, analyze, and interpret professional journals, technical installation and engineering procedures, and governmental regulations.
  • Ability to write reports, business correspondence, and procedure manuals.
  • Ability to lift and carry solar modules up to 50 lbs.
  • Must be comfortable working at heights, including rooftop operations.
  • Familiarity with Salesforce (CRM systems), and MS Excel and able to learn and adapt to a variety of software tools.
  • Competency in solar layout, design, mounting, waterproofing, and racking for residential and light commercial installations.
  • Ability to speak in public to small and large groups.
  • OSHA 10 Construction required
  • Spanish a plus

Responsibilities

  • Plan territory technical sales visits, events, and trainings.
  • Generate training reports to ensure all customer and sales engagements are accounted for.
  • Coordinate and provide on-the-job (OJT) training for new opportunities on the ground and rooftop.
  • Provide customer feedback on improvements to products and/or training content.
  • Leverage professional network, coordinating training with non-competing solar manufacturers to generate product demand.
  • Organize and assist in the development of curriculum for new products/services, including reference library and training materials.
  • Maintain records and report changes in products, market trends, and code compliance.
  • Regularly report on competitive landscape and market intelligence.
  • Design PV layouts in IR and other PV design software to support Sales, Distributors, and End Users.
  • Accurately document application support questions and calls.
  • Provide feedback to Engineering and Product Teams for product development.
  • Perform any additional duties as assigned.
